Favourite client photo
Our favourite client photo for this newsletter was taken by Blair Hickey on his Advanced Climbing Course in April. Blair was so enthused by New Zealand's stunning mountain scenery and dark night skies, that he spent 3+ hours outside Tasman Saddle Hut in the cold and dark to get this long exposure of the Milky Way over the Southern Alps.

RECENT HIGHLIGHTS


We had a busy summer with lots of Ball Pass adventures, climbing courses and glacier treks. We were pleased to welcome back our regular clients, both young and old. A special mention must go to the Kennedy boys who summited Hochstetter Dome in late season conditions, aged just 11 and 13!


Mount Cook Glaciers Trek
The Kennedy family arriving at the top of Hochstetter Dome on their Mount Cook Glaciers Trek, April 2016.


The long hot summer took its toll on the glaciers, especially after the lean snow cover from the previous winter. There were a lot more crevasses than usual, which made travelling around more time consuming and somewhat tricky - the upside was that there were a lot more ice formations to explore and some big holes to climb in and out of! The effects of global warming are certainly noticeable - it would've been interesting to see what Gottlieb thought of it all!
